> We have been working on a widget that will aid a lot on the
> implementation of preferences/configuration windows and UI elements in
> Elementary-based applications, and we do think that the code is mature
> enough to be presented to the community now.
> 
> Prefs is a widget that populates its view with widgets
> bound to data types (following the instructions of a ".epb" file that
> describes a set of items) and handles the storage/restoration of such
> data on a configuration file automatically.
> 
> The ".epb" file is similar to a ".edj" file and is created by a tool
> named "elm_prefs_cc" (based on edje_cc) that receives a ".epc" file as
> input (similar to a ".edc" file).

I'm wondering why not just extend edje, rather than duplicate most of
it?
